Valkey deployen
Zuletzt aktualisiert: 8. April 2026
Valkey ist ein leistungsstarker, open-source In-Memory Key/Value Store, der vollständig kompatibel mit Redis ist. Mit dem lowcloud Helm Release deployst du eine Valkey-Instanz in deinem Kubernetes-Cluster.
Chart-Registry: oci://registry-1.docker.io/cloudpirates/valkey
Das Helm Release wird von den Cloud Pirates bereitgestellt und gepflegt.
Voraussetzungen
- Ein lowcloud-Account mit aktivem Cluster
- Zugriff auf das lowcloud Dashboard
Quick Start
Minimale Konfiguration, um Valkey schnell zum Laufen zu bringen:
auth:
enabled: true
password: secure-password
Tipp: Verwende immer ein starkes Passwort und ändere die Default-Werte vor dem Deployment.
Konfiguration
Die wichtigsten Konfigurationsoptionen im Überblick:
| Parameter | Beschreibung | Default |
|---|---|---|
image.tag | Valkey Image-Version | 9.0.0 |
auth.enabled | Authentifizierung aktivieren | true |
auth.password | Valkey-Passwort | — |
resources.requests.cpu | CPU-Request | 50m |
resources.requests.memory | Memory-Request | 128Mi |
resources.limits.cpu | CPU-Limit | 250m |
resources.limits.memory | Memory-Limit | 256Mi |
persistence.size | Größe des Volumes | 10Gi |
Schritt-für-Schritt Anleitung
1. Service hinzufügen
Navigiere im lowcloud Dashboard zu Add Service und wähle Helm Release aus. Suche im Popup nach der Valkey-Registry:
oci://registry-1.docker.io/cloudpirates/valkey
Wähle anschließend die gewünschte Version des Helm Releases aus. Die Option "latest" ist in den meisten Fällen eine gute Wahl.
2. Values konfigurieren
Gib dem Helm-Service einen aussagekräftigen Namen in lowcloud (z.B. valkey-cache).
Passe dann die values.yaml an deine Anforderungen an:
auth:
enabled: true
password: secure-password
Tipp: Weitere Konfigurationsoptionen wie Resources und Persistence findest du im Abschnitt Erweiterte Values weiter unten.
3. Deployment starten
Öffne den erstellten Service und klicke auf Deploy. Warte, bis das Label im Dashboard auf "Deployed" wechselt — deine Valkey-Instanz ist dann einsatzbereit und kann von deinen Anwendungen genutzt werden.
Erweiterte Values
Erweiterte Konfiguration mit CPU-, Memory-Limits und persistentem Speicher:
image:
tag: "9.0.0"
auth:
enabled: true
password: secure-password
resources:
requests:
cpu: 50m
memory: 128Mi
limits:
cpu: 250m
memory: 256Mi
persistence:
size: 10Gi